Med Group in Cyprus puts focus on regional crises

The Syrian and Libyan crises and their consequences on the phenomena of migration and terrorism will be the focus of the yearly meeting of the Med Group foreign ministers which will be held today in Cyprus with the participation of Minister Paolo Gentiloni and his colleagues from  Spain, Greece, Portugal, Cyprus and Malta, the French […]

Italy-Unesco Agreement signed

‘Blue helmets’ of culture set up in Rome to protect the world’s artistic heritage. Minister of Foreign Affairs Paolo Gentiloni and Unesco Director General Irina Bokova have signed an agreement to create an Italian task force and a training centre in Turin. The “Unite for Heritage” task force will consist of specialised personnel (civilian experts […]

Syria: Italy pledges 3 million euros for humanitarian aid

In view of the humanitarian truce agreed in Munich on Thursday, Italy has allocated three million euros for humanitarian aid in Syria. ”These are emergency actions to alleviate the suffering of the tens of thousands of civilians, mostly women and children, fleeing the bomb attacks and the ongoing violence in the north of the country, […]
